Installs in original or reproduction dash bezels. Chevrolet Applications:1967-1972 Pickup Truck C/K 1967-1967 Panel 1967-1972 Suburban 1970-1972 Blazer GMC Jimmy. 1967-72 Chevrolet C10 GMC Truck; Oil Pressure Gauge: Reproduction of the original in-dash oil pressure gauge for use with and trucks. Each oil pressure gauge is pre-calibrated and tested to ensure accuracy when installed.
Each oil pressure gauge is manufactured to factory specifications replicating the original in appearance fitment and functionality.
